What is two-factor authentication and why use it

Two-factor authentication, or 2FA, is when you need two different ways to prove you are who you say you are to log into an account. First you enter your password, then you enter a code from your phone or email. This stops hackers from getting into your account even if they steal your password.

Two-factor authentication is an extra security layer that requires two forms of proof before you can access an account. The first is something you know (your password) and the second is something you have (your phone or email). Even if a hacker gets your password, they cannot log in without the second factor. This is one of the best ways to protect important accounts.
